Detectives investigating a serious assault in Crewe have charged an 18-year-old man in relation to the incident.
Ellis Welsby, of Mill Street, Crewe was arrested on Wednesday 10 April.
He has since been charged with threatening a person with an offensive weapon and section 18 assault.
The 18-year-old was also charged with being concerned in supply of a Class A drug (cocaine) and possession with intent to supply a Class B drug (Cannabis).
The charges relate to an incident on at an address on Mill Street, Crewe, at around 9.36pm on Wednesday 10 April.
